British Army celebrates National Apprenticeship Week

As one of the nation’s top Apprentice employers, the British Army is celebrating National Apprenticeship Week. Irrespective of age or qualifications, more than 95% of soldiers are enrolled onto apprenticeship schemes. New £20M memorial for D-Day landings

New memorial to commemorate British servicemen and women who gave their lives in the D-Day landings. A new memorial, supported by £20M in government funding has been announced by the Prime Minister and Chancellor, which will commemorate British servicemen and women who lost their lives in the D-Day landings and in the Normandy Campaign.
